About Tumalo, OR

Tumalo is a small community in Oregon with a population of 587 residents. The median household income is $78,393 per year, which is above the national average. The median age in Tumalo is 53.5 years.

Housing in Tumalo has a median home value of $818,200 and median monthly rent of $1,835. Of the 277 total housing units, the majority are owner-occupied, with 134 owner-occupied and 59 renter-occupied units.

The unemployment rate in Tumalo is 11.4% and the poverty rate is 4.9%. 25.7%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The average commute time is 28.8 minutes.

Cost of Living in Tumalo, OR

Compared to national averages, Tumalo has a median household income of $78,393 (4% above the national median of $75,149). Home values average $818,200, which is 234% above the national median. Monthly rent at $1,835 is 58% above the US average of $1,163. Within Oregon, Tumalo's income is 3% above the state average of $76,196, and home values are 114% above the state median of $382,095.
